Thickness

The thickness of the mattress topper is crucial when choosing the right one, since it will affect how the surface feels. Toppers are available in a range of thicknesses between 2 inches and 4 inches. The heavier or those who require back pain relief may opt for a more substantial choice, while those who sleep lightly may prefer a thinner one to improve the comfort of their mattress.

A memory foam topper is one of the most popular options for our panelists because it is known for its capacity to offer support and alter the firmness of a sleep surface. This type of mattress has an average of 3 to 4 inches profile, and is perfect for changing the feel of a worn out mattress that has indications of indentation.

If you want to improve the comfort of a soft bed choose a light mattress topper made out of natural materials such as wool or cotton. These toppers are natural and breathable, and help regulate body heat. They provide plenty of cushioning, without adding height to your mattress.

If you're looking for a thin mattress topper, ensure that it's certified by CertiPUR US as having low levels of off gassing. Also, ensure that the topper mattress has not been treated with chemicals which could cause irritation. Other important features to consider are the type of material and density of the foam. A higher density foam is more durable and will adapt to the shape of the sleeper while giving a more firm feel.

Hygiene

In contrast to a mattress pad which is usually thin and slides onto a bed like an unfitted sheet, toppers are several inches thick and sit right on top of your sleeping surface. They can also alter the feeling of the mattress from firm support to a cushion-top feel. Because toppers are more susceptible to spills, sweat and allergens than mattresses, they will require more frequent cleaning.

Most toppers can't be machine-washed because the agitation and spinning of washing machines can degrade their foam or rubber materials. Some toppers have removable and machine-washable covers. If you'd like to to clean your toppers using a machine, look for labels such as "machine wash" or "washable cover."

Be aware of the certifications for the mattress topper, as well as its environmental impact. Choose a synthetic topper that has been tested by CertiPUR for low levels of chemicals. If you're looking to use a topper that has down fill, look for one that is in line with the Responsible Down Standard (RDS) guidelines.

For the best results, clean your mattress topper on a regular basis by vacuuming both sides of the fabric with an attachment with a power-nozzle or a brush tool with a soft brush. This is crucial to remove odors and to keep from the growth of mildew or mold. If your topper has been soiled you can use white paper towels to get rid of as much liquid as you can. Sprinkle the baking soda over the topper and allow it to sit for eight hours before vacuuming it again. This will help reduce the odor and can be beneficial in removing urine stains or other liquids.

When you are storing your mattress topper keep it in a cool, dry space away from sunlight and heat sources. Consider adding a moisture-absorbing mattress pad beneath your mattress if you plan to store it for a lengthy period of time. You can also air out your mattress topper double topper regularly by opening windows or putting fans in the area in which it is stored.
